National Teams:
Mike Friday has named the Eagles 7s squad for the Pan-Am Games and it includes a mix of veterans and players trying to break into the team.
U.S.A. Rugby has formed a partnership with Taranaki to get more training for coaches and players.
If you missed it here are highlights of the Women Eagles win over Canada. Jackie Finlan spoke with Pete Steinberg about the win.

Club/College:
PRP officials looked back at the completed season and noted success on and off the pitch.
Azul will have a busy summer playing 7s and it began with a strong showing at the Cancun 7s.
Karen Fong Donoghue from The Rugger's Edge has a great Q&A with Dartmouth pair Benji Hannam and Jack Braun.
Staying in the Ivy Conference players from Yale have spent the summer training in New Zealand.
The Stars are in Calgary for the Stampede 7s and they have announced their roster.
ATAVUS intern Austin Cagaanan shares what it is like to attending a coaching course.
The Dallas Reds have named Trevor Rhys Ball as their next head coach for the upcoming season.
Zahra Young is the latest Seattle Saracens player to be spotlighted.
The preliminary schedule for the NorCal 7s leg at Treasure Island is out.

World:
The Premiership has announced their fixtures for the 2015-16 season.
Samoans will get a half day holiday in honor of the match against the All Blacks.
